Tesla Prices Now Compete With the Average New Car
Tesla prices have dropped significantly in recent months, making them more competitive with the average new car. Prices are now below many popular gas-powered cars, such as the Toyota Camry and Honda Accord. The 7500 Tax incentive also helps.

Tesla Still Rules the US Market for Fully Electric Cars
Tesla remains the dominant player in the US market for fully electric cars. In 2022, Tesla accounted for over 60% of all fully electric cars sold in the US. This is due to a number of factors, including Tesla's wide range of models, competitive prices, and extensive charging network.
